负载均衡是分布式存储系统中非常重要的一环,它可以使得数据能够在不同的存储节点上得到均衡的分配和处理。下面是分布式存储如何进行负载均衡的方法:
将数据分成多个小块,存储在不同的存储节点上,以实现数据的分布式存储和负载均衡。同时,可以根据数据的特性和使用情况,对数据进行分片策略的优化,以提高负载均衡的效果。
在进行数据访问时,可以采用节点选择算法来选择最优的存储节点,以实现负载均衡。常见的节点选择算法有轮询、随机、最小连接数等。
通过数据复制的方式,将数据复制到不同的存储节点上,以实现负载均衡和容错。常见的数据复制策略有同步复制、异步复制、半同步复制等。
当某个存储节点的负载过高时,可以将部分数据迁移到其他节点上,以实现负载均衡。常见的数据迁移策略有动态迁移、静态迁移等。
将热点数据缓存在高速缓存中,以减少对存储节点的访问和负载,提高系统的性能和负载均衡效果。